For travelers watching their budget, San Francisco offers a solid selection of 2-star hotels that keep costs low without sacrificing access to the city's best neighborhoods. Expect nightly rates starting around $60-$100, placing these properties in the affordable sweet spot for backpackers, students, and city-trippers who prioritize location over frills. Most are concentrated in the Union Square and Theater District corridors, putting Powell Street cable cars, Chinatown, and BART stations within a short walk. Rooms tend to be compact but functional, with cable TV, free WiFi, and in-room coffee makers as standard.
Among the top-rated choices, the Herbert Hotel and Grant Plaza Hotel both earn "Good" marks from guests, with Herbert pairing colorful bedspreads with a spot just off the cable car line. Francisco Bay Inn stands out for including free parking on famously crooked Lombard Street. For those who prefer walking to Fisherman's Wharf, The Wharf Inn and San Remo Hotel offer direct access to Pier 33 and Ghirardelli Square. Most properties provide 24-hour front desks, elevators, and non-smoking floors. Travelers should note that air conditioning is rare at this price point, and some rooms share bathrooms-check details before booking if private facilities are essential.
